The cost of a midwife in Wichita Falls, TX, can vary depending on factors such as the specific midwife, services provided, and whether it is a home birth or birthing center delivery. On average, midwifery services in Texas may range from $3,000 to $6,000 for prenatal care, delivery, and postpartum care. It is best to contact local midwives or birthing centers in Wichita Falls directly for specific pricing and services. Additionally, check if your insurance covers any part of the cost.
The cost of a midwife in Wichita Falls, TX can be influenced by several factors:
- Type of Midwife
Certified Nurse-Midwives (CNMs) who work in hospital settings may have different pricing than Certified Professional Midwives (CPMs) who attend home births or birth center deliveries.
- Birth Setting
Hospital births with a midwife typically cost less out-of-pocket when covered by insurance, while home births and birth center deliveries may have different fee structures.
- Scope of Services
Many midwives offer comprehensive packages that include prenatal visits, labor and delivery support, and postpartum care, which can affect the overall cost.
- Insurance Coverage
Whether insurance covers the cost of a midwife in Wichita Falls, TX, depends on your specific insurance plan and the midwife's credentials. Many insurance plans, including Medicaid in Texas, may cover midwifery services if the midwife is licensed and in-network. It's important to check directly with your insurance provider to confirm coverage, as well as whether the midwife you choose is covered under your plan. Additionally, coverage may vary based on whether the birth takes place at home, a birth center, or a hospital. Contacting both your insurance company and the midwife you’re considering will provide clarity on costs and coverage.
- Experience and Specialization
Midwives with extensive experience, additional certifications, or specializations such as VBAC support or water birth may charge higher rates.
- Geographic Location
Midwifery costs can vary based on the cost of living and demand for midwifery services in your specific area.
When considering hiring a midwife in Wichita Falls, TX, it's advisable to research and interview several midwives to find one who aligns with your birth plan, preferences, and budget. During consultations, you can discuss their specific services, insurance acceptance, and pricing structure to ensure you have a clear understanding of what is included and the associated costs.
